I was dealing with very very bad anxiety too. I’m still healing from it. I would wake up every morning with a pit in my stomach, I would cry throughout the day and every second thought was one where I felt suicidal. My nervous system very very out of balance. The physical sensations I experienced was my brain freezing up, derelization, distorted vision, sinking feeling in my chest, my heart feeling like it’s going to explode.

Today I’m still social anxious (I’m working on this and I am getting better) but I’m no longer suicidal and I definitely don’t experience the level of anxiety I used to. This was all happening in July and now we are in October. I’m so glad I didn’t kill myself.

I did a lot of things from therapy, getting a life coach and I now recently restated Joe’s work. These are the things that really helped me.

Create distance between your thoughts and you. My coach Kartika Nair (synchroshakti) taught me this. You’re anxious because you’re living in your mind and not in reality. You are not your thoughts. Watch your mind and you will see just how many fearful and sad thoughts it creates. Tag your thoughts (A concept i learnt from my coach Kartika) I tag my thoughts as past reality thought, future thought, fake conversation thought, fake senario thought, fake commentary etc.

I noticed that throughout the day I was living and thinking thoughts where only the worst possible outcomes occurred. I made my up so many fake scenarios which concluded with a really bad outcome. This was happening throughout the day everyday, ofc I wanted to kill myself.

Practice self appreciation. Make a list of reasons why you love yourself. Don’t just make the list, feel each point on the list in your body for 30 seconds. I do this as a daily practice and you have no idea how much momentum it builds up. I learnt this from my coach Kartika, we are expected to get 20 points on our list daily coach. In the beginning I struggled to even get 5 on my list now, I get 15 points on average.

I did a couple of other meditations with my coach that really helped me. (Painbody work, body scanning etc)

Doing therapy also helped me because I could finally be honest and raw with someone and myself. My therapist held a lot of space and care for me. Conversations with her gave my life some amount of purpose and her compassion made me feel like I was worth living.

Spend time with people who make you feel comfortable and heard. This is my cousin Jo for me. She’s an angel of mine.

In terms of Joe’s working please read his books and consume the content in his progressive course if you can and start meditating. I’m on my 6th day of doing his meditations, I’m currently doing reconditioning the mind to a new body. I very recently restarted his work and I can already feel the difference.

You can heal. You will heal. You are loved. You got this.

Remember create distance between you and your thoughts this will help you notice all the useless programs that you have installed. After your nervous system calms down introduce new thoughts. Remember what Joe says “you have to be able to think greater than you feel”. Your emotions are a reflection of the past reality and in order to stop creating the same reality you have to think beyond them
